Mantova, Possanzini: “Playing in a big place like Bari is a dream”

David Possanzinicoach of Mantova, spoke at a press conference ahead of Saturday’s match against Bari: “We’ve trained well in these two weeks, there’s still one more day of work. We’ve tried to highlight some things that didn’t go well in previous matches. On Saturday we’ll meet a strong team that has fewer points than it deserves. It will be very difficult due to the context, the crowd and the organization”.

The unavailable ones?
“They are all available except Rodolfi.”

Sarri expressed words of praise towards him
“It’s nice to come from a coach like that. I had the chance to talk to him last January. For me it’s just a source of pride. My compliments go to the players who know how to play football.”

How does it feel to play in Bari?
“Last year we worked hard to make a dream come true. This dream also includes playing on big stages. What I tell the boys is to enjoy what they deserve, without letting anxiety hold them back.”

What kind of match do you expect?
“I expect a very tactical match, because I have known Moreno Longo well since he was 12 years old and I know how much passion he puts into this job and how well he prepares the matches. They will have studied us well, as we have studied them. I expect a lot of pressure at the beginning of the action and therefore we have to be careful, not taking anything for granted”, his words reported by TuttoBari.com.
